Simcity Closed Beta and Mac Announcements

Today at GamesCom Maxis announced Simcity will also be heading to the MAC as a digital download through Origin. The development will be led by Maxis and will feature the same gameplay as the PC version. The MAC version will release in February 2013.

You can now sign up for the Simcity Closed Beta. No start date has been announced yet. This closed beta appears to have a Non-Disclosure Agreement that allows you to discuss only the following:

  • The fact that there is an official Beta Program for the Game
  • The fact that you are a member of the official Beta Program for the Game.

And you are not allowed to discuss the following:

  • Post or distribute any screen captures, pictures, videos, podcasts, screenshots or any other representations, known or unknown, of any content in the Game or other Beta Materials.
  • Any comments regarding the game based on your participation as a Beta Tester.

These are just a small sample of the many confidential rules you must follow.

Unfortunately this may limit some information unless otherwise released to the public through news sources.
